Transaction 2666b91159fcafbaf0b3c6ee19ae8913f36f50d1865d55e2ebf6e2e106e27c09

1 Input
2 Outputs
  • 2666b91159fcafbaf0b3c6ee19ae8913f36f50d1865d55e2ebf6e2e106e27c09:0
  • value  4518220
    address  3LjZtSAWxx75vf8FZwRmsA8Zh56u1K9P3Q
  • 2666b91159fcafbaf0b3c6ee19ae8913f36f50d1865d55e2ebf6e2e106e27c09:1
  • value  322000
    address  3AQYrcnx8qg9w5EdqZtF8RroLrphTFmZno